Runbook note for this week's sync: the Quillfeed print-spooler microservice hit queue saturation twice on the Varnholm cluster after the Tuesday deploy. Mira from platform bumped the worker pool and enabled backpressure, which cleared the backlog in under ten minutes. No customer-visible impact, but we should review retention settings before the quarterly load test. The current production configuration for Quillfeed is reproduced below for reference.

settings of tafop-bajeg:
BRIATH_LOG_LEVEL=error
BRIATH_METRICS_HOST=metrics.briath.tolvaqlabs.corp
BRIATH_POOL_SIZE=16

**CI note — SeatScape renderer flake (Orpheum Row project)**

The seat-map renderer tests have been failing intermittently on the shared runners since Tuesday. The failure is a timeout in the balcony-tier layout pass, and it only reproduces when the runner is under memory pressure, which suggests the tile cache is being evicted mid-render rather than a logic bug. I've pinned the suspect job to an isolated runner for comparison. For the sync, note that the last consistently green run carries the trace token below.

build token for yaduf-tagug: htk4_0d28

**Alert: SearchReindexStalled (severity: high).** The nightly full reindex for the Marrowgate catalog search cluster has exceeded its four-hour completion budget, which usually indicates a stuck shard allocator or a recent mapping change that invalidated the incremental path. Before approving any related merge requests, please verify whether the stall correlates with last night's schema deploy, since reverting blindly can corrupt the alias swap. The complete triage procedure is documented here.

runbook for tagug-hafog: https://jira.lumiclabs.internal/projects/pages/pages/9773c0d8

= Lease Renegotiation — Marwick Arcade Sites =
(Restricted: managers only)

Status for branch managers. Renegotiation with the landlord group covering the four Marwick Arcade branches concluded this week. Rent reduced 9%, term extended to 2031, break clause at year five retained. Fit-out allowance covers planned counter refits. No branch closures under this agreement. Updated lease summaries posted to the shared drive. The confidential note on related plans follows.

internal memo for tagef-hadup: Gross margin on Ulaath came in at 15 percent against a plan of 5 percent. Only 7 of the 120 pilot accounts renewed Ulaath, so a churn review is set for October 15.